Modeling and Evaluating Cross-layer Elasticity Strategies in Cloud Systems - Archive ouverte HAL Access content directly
Book Sections Year : 2018

Modeling and Evaluating Cross-layer Elasticity Strategies in Cloud Systems

(1, 2) , (1) , (3)
1
2
3

Abstract

Clouds are complex systems that provide computing resources in an elastic way. Elasticity property allows their adaptation to input workload by (de)provisioning resources as the demand rises and drops. However, due to the numerous overlapping factors that impact their elasticity and the unpredictable nature of the workload, providing accurate action plans to manage cloud systems’ elastic adaptations is a particularly challenging task. In this paper, we propose an approach based on Bigraphical Reactive Systems (BRS) to model cloud structures and their elastic behavior. We design elasticity strategies that operate at service and infrastructure cloud levels to manage the elastic adaptations. Besides, we provide a Maude encoding to permit generic executability and formal verification of the elastic behaviors. One step ahead, we show how the strategies can be combined at both levels to provide different high-level elastic behaviors. Finally, we evaluate the different cross-layer combinations using Queuing Theory.
Fichier principal
Vignette du fichier
MEDI paper 12 camera ready V5.pdf (482.21 Ko) Télécharger le fichier
Origin : Publisher files allowed on an open archive
Loading...

Dates and versions

hal-02417551 , version 1 (16-03-2020)

Identifiers

Cite

Khaled Khebbeb, Nabil Hameurlain, Faiza Belala. Modeling and Evaluating Cross-layer Elasticity Strategies in Cloud Systems. Abdelwahed E., Bellatreche L., Golfarelli M., Méry D., Ordonez C. (eds) Model and Data Engineering. MEDI 2018. Lecture Notes in Computer Science, vol 11163., pp.168-183, 2018, ⟨10.1007/978-3-030-00856-7_11⟩. ⟨hal-02417551⟩
86 View
126 Download

Altmetric

Share

Gmail Facebook Twitter LinkedIn More